Discover rewarding debris removal specialist jobs, a vital profession dedicated to maintaining clean, safe, and efficient environments across various industries. These essential workers are the backbone of post-construction cleanup, disaster recovery, commercial maintenance, and large-scale renovation projects. Their primary mission is the systematic clearing, sorting, and disposal of unwanted materials, ensuring sites are hazard-free and ready for their next purpose. Professionals in this field play a critical role in both routine operations and emergency response, contributing directly to public safety, environmental stewardship, and operational continuity. A debris removal specialist's typical day involves a hands-on, physically active routine centered on material handling and equipment operation. Common responsibilities include manually collecting and sorting diverse debris such as construction rubble, damaged goods, organic waste, scrap metal, and general refuse. They are proficient in using tools and powered equipment like industrial carts, forklifts, compactors, balers, and dump trucks to transport materials from collection points to designated disposal or recycling areas. A significant part of the role involves adhering to strict safety and regulatory protocols, including the proper segregation of recyclable materials from landfill-bound waste and the safe handling of potentially hazardous items. Specialists often work as part of a coordinated crew, following site-specific plans to efficiently clear areas. To excel in debris removal specialist jobs, individuals must possess a combination of physical stamina, technical skill, and a strong safety mindset. Typical requirements include the ability to perform sustained physical labor involving heavy lifting, bending, pushing, and pulling in all weather conditions. Mechanical aptitude is essential for operating and performing basic maintenance on heavy machinery and compaction equipment. Employers generally seek candidates with a valid driver's license, often requiring a clean driving record for roles involving vehicle operation. While formal education requirements are often minimal, a high school diploma or equivalent is beneficial. The most critical skills are a unwavering commitment to workplace safety standards, the ability to work effectively in a team, strong situational awareness, reliability, and a proactive work ethic.
